Summary

ROCKVILLE GENERAL HOSPITAL has accumulated 4 OSHA violations across 2 inspections over 31 years of recorded history, with $1,390 in total assessed penalties.

The establishment sits in the 63rd percentile for violations within its industry-state peer group of 25,052 employers. Inspection frequency runs at the 81st percentile. The most recent enforcement activity was recorded 19 years ago.

Federal records were found in 3 of 15 sources. Sources without matching records returned empty for this establishment.

Safety self-report (OSHA 300A)

Recordable injury rates the employer filed with OSHA’s Injury Tracking Application. DART covers cases with days away, restricted, or transferred; TRIR is the total recordable case rate.

National Labor Relations Board — unfair labor practice charges and union representation cases. The NLRB records cases at the company/regional level (no worksite address), so these are matched by company name and state and may span other Prospect, ECHN locations in the same state.

NLRB cases

National Labor Relations Board cases involving this employer. Includes unfair labor practice (ULP) filings and representation election proceedings. NLRB enforcement is process-driven; no per-case monetary penalty is assessed (remedies are case-by-case backpay orders, posting requirements, election re-runs, etc.). 4 cases · 4 ULP
